POWER INDUCTORS
Current Rating at 25°C Ambient
The maximum DC
Current that will cause a 40°C maximum temperature
rise and where the inductance will not decrease by more
than 10% from the zero DC value.
** Inductance Tolerance
Tolerance is indicated by the
suffix to API part number. Standard tolerance per part
number is as shown in table. M = ±20%; K = ±10%.
